What companies run services between Nuremberg, Germany and Lecco, Italy?

You can take a train from Nürnberg Hbf to Lecco via München Hbf, Verona Porta Nuova, and Milano Centrale in around 10h 56m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Nuremberg central bus station to Lecco Stazione FS via Munich central bus station, Como San Giovanni Stazione FS, and Como Stazione Autolinee in around 11h 39m.
